Mao's so far into changing her technique, she has to finish the commitment to the correction because she can't go back at this point.
As for Tukt, better constructed programs with more flow and speed would give her an edge when she makes a few mistakes (think Yuna Kim). As it was, in the LP, she was 10 points in PCS behind Kostner who got only a L2 on one spin, popped an Axel, only did 1 3F (that had some issues) and didn't attempt a 3Lz. Tukt was seemingly clean in that segment and even with a huge TES advantage over Kostner, didn't beat her in that segment. Also, even clean, Tukt didn't get a lot of +GOE.
